I started this project on June 19th 2019, where I initially edited the trilogy with the book at my side, page by page. As a result, I have created a new presentation of what a standalone "extended" Hobbit movie could have been like, which I find to be a more enjoyable and emotionally impactful adaptation for all audiences to enjoy. Not only did I make this project for us purist Tolkien fans, but also for casual audiences who may just prefer a more digestible and focused narrative, regardless of the book. As a huge fan of the book who also wanted to enjoy the film version, I decided to edit the movies down to fit with what Tolkien wrote, which coincided with rectifying all of said critiques. I felt that the trilogy had "too much," whether it be all the sideplots, CGI, action, or its overall length.A fan edit that combines Peter Jackson's The Hobbit trilogy into a more captivating faithfully adapted single-movie experience.
